Drop bundled PocketBase: app-only deployment via POCKETBASE_URL

The external PocketBase instance is referenced by the POCKETBASE_URL env
variable (compose and Dockerfile build packs both supported). The schema
export stays at pb_schema.json as a reference for provisioning.

# PocketBase backend with auto-applied migrations (collections + rules).
# Migrations in ./pb_migrations run automatically when the server starts.
FROM alpine:3.21
ARG PB_VERSION=0.39.9
RUN apk add --no-cache ca-certificates curl unzip
WORKDIR /pb
RUN curl -fsSL "https://github.com/pocketbase/pocketbase/releases/download/v${PB_VERSION}/pocketbase_${PB_VERSION}_linux_amd64.zip" -o pb.zip \
&& unzip pb.zip \
&& rm pb.zip
COPY pb_migrations ./pb_migrations
COPY pb_hooks ./pb_hooks
COPY entrypoint.sh ./
RUN chmod +x entrypoint.sh pocketbase
EXPOSE 8090
CMD ["./entrypoint.sh"]

#!/bin/sh
set -e
# Optionally create/update the admin (superuser) account on boot.
# Set PB_SUPERUSER_EMAIL and PB_SUPERUSER_PASSWORD as env vars to enable.
# The password must be at least 8 characters.
if [ -n "$PB_SUPERUSER_EMAIL" ] && [ -n "$PB_SUPERUSER_PASSWORD" ]; then
./pocketbase superuser upsert "$PB_SUPERUSER_EMAIL" "$PB_SUPERUSER_PASSWORD" || true
fi
# `serve` automatically applies pending migrations from ./pb_migrations
exec ./pocketbase serve --http=0.0.0.0:8090

/**
* Apply app identity and SMTP settings from environment variables on every
* boot, so mail config stays declarative (docker-compose / Coolify env vars).
* These values win over the admin UI (Settings → Mail) — change them via env.
*/
onBootstrap((e) => {
e.next();
const settings = $app.settings();
// App identity, used in transactional emails (verification, reset, etc.)
settings.meta.appName = "PokeShare";
const appUrl = $os.getenv("PB_APP_URL");
if (appUrl) settings.meta.appUrl = appUrl;
const host = $os.getenv("SMTP_HOST");
if (!host) {
// No SMTP configured — save identity settings and keep mail disabled
$app.save(settings);
return;
}
const senderAddress = $os.getenv("SMTP_SENDER_ADDRESS");
const senderName = $os.getenv("SMTP_SENDER_NAME");
if (senderAddress) settings.meta.senderAddress = senderAddress;
if (senderName) settings.meta.senderName = senderName;
settings.smtp.enabled = true;
settings.smtp.host = host;
settings.smtp.port = parseInt($os.getenv("SMTP_PORT") || "587", 10);
settings.smtp.username = $os.getenv("SMTP_USERNAME") || "";
settings.smtp.password = $os.getenv("SMTP_PASSWORD") || "";
settings.smtp.tls = ($os.getenv("SMTP_TLS") || "true") === "true";
$app.save(settings);
});

/**
* Initial PokeShare schema: extends the default `users` auth collection and
* creates `public_users`, `mycards` and `friendships` with their API rules.
* Mirrors the production schema (pb_schema.json export).
* Applied automatically by `pocketbase serve` on first boot.
*/
migrate((app) => {
// --- users (auth collection): extra profile fields, self-only access ---
const users = app.findCollectionByNameOrId("users");
users.fields.add(
{ name: "username", type: "text", required: true, min: 3, max: 20 },
{
name: "theme_preference",
type: "select",
values: ["System", "Light", "Dark"],
maxSelect: 1,
},
{
name: "visibility",
type: "select",
values: ["Public", "Friends", "Private"],
maxSelect: 1,
},
);
users.indexes.push(
"CREATE UNIQUE INDEX idx_users_username ON users (username COLLATE NOCASE)",
);
users.listRule = "id = @request.auth.id";
users.viewRule = "id = @request.auth.id";
users.updateRule = "id = @request.auth.id";
// No public registration — accounts are created from the admin UI (/_/)
users.createRule = null;
app.save(users);
// --- public_users: read-only view used by the friend search ---
const publicUsers = new Collection({
name: "public_users",
type: "view",
viewQuery: `SELECT id, username, name, visibility FROM users WHERE visibility != 'Private'`,
listRule: '@request.auth.id != ""',
viewRule: null,
});
app.save(publicUsers);
// --- mycards: one row per owned card ---
// listRule enforces collection visibility at the database level:
// owner, or anyone if the owner is Public, or accepted friends if Friends.
const mycards = new Collection({
name: "mycards",
type: "base",
fields: [
{ name: "card_id", type: "text" },
{ name: "card_name", type: "text" },
{
name: "user",
type: "relation",
collectionId: "_pb_users_auth_",
maxSelect: 1,
cascadeDelete: true,
},
{ name: "card_image", type: "url" },
{ name: "variant", type: "text" },
{ name: "quantity", type: "number" },
{ name: "set_name", type: "text" },
{ name: "notes", type: "text" },
{ name: "condition", type: "text" },
],
listRule:
"@request.auth.id = user || (user.visibility = 'Public') || (user.visibility = 'Friends' && ((@collection.friendships.requester = user && @collection.friendships.addressee = @request.auth.id && @collection.friendships.status = 'accepted') || (@collection.friendships.addressee = user && @collection.friendships.requester = @request.auth.id && @collection.friendships.status = 'accepted')))",
viewRule:
"@request.auth.id = user || (@collection.friendships.requester = user && @collection.friendships.addressee = @request.auth.id && @collection.friendships.status = 'accepted') || (@collection.friendships.addressee = user && @collection.friendships.requester = @request.auth.id && @collection.friendships.status = 'accepted')",
createRule: '@request.auth.id != "" && user = @request.auth.id',
updateRule: '@request.auth.id != "" && user = @request.auth.id',
deleteRule: '@request.auth.id != "" && user = @request.auth.id',
});
app.save(mycards);
// --- friendships ---
const friendships = new Collection({
name: "friendships",
type: "base",
fields: [
{
name: "requester",
type: "relation",
collectionId: "_pb_users_auth_",
maxSelect: 1,
cascadeDelete: true,
},
{
name: "addressee",
type: "relation",
collectionId: "_pb_users_auth_",
maxSelect: 1,
cascadeDelete: true,
},
{
name: "status",
type: "select",
values: ["accepted", "pending", "declined"],
maxSelect: 1,
},
],
listRule: "@request.auth.id = requester || @request.auth.id = addressee",
viewRule: "@request.auth.id = requester || @request.auth.id = addressee",
createRule: "@request.auth.id = requester && addressee != requester",
updateRule: "@request.auth.id = addressee || @request.auth.id = requester",
deleteRule: "@request.auth.id = addressee || @request.auth.id = requester",
});
app.save(friendships);
}, (app) => {
// Down: drop the custom collections. The added `users` fields are left in
// place — removing them would destroy data and they are harmless.
for (const name of ["friendships", "mycards", "public_users"]) {
try {
app.delete(app.findCollectionByNameOrId(name));
} catch {
// already missing
}
}
});
